    About the venue

    Taiyou Shabu & Sushi, located at 235 Quincy Ave in Quincy, Massachusetts, focuses on shabu-shabu and sushi dishes in an all-you-can-eat format. Known for its fresh ingredients and interactive dining experience, the restaurant invites guests to cook their own items at the table. The menu has a variety of broths and dipping sauces to enhance the meal. The vibrant setting and friendly staff make it a popular dining destination for groups.

    About the venue

    Somenya is located on Beale Street in Quincy, Massachusetts, known for its authentic ramen and sushi offerings since 2018. The menu is focused on traditional Japanese flavors, featuring various ramen bowls and fresh sushi rolls made to order. The intimate setting attracts a mix of locals and visitors looking for quality Japanese cuisine in a cozy environment. Somenya also offers a range of appetizers like gyoza and edamame, enhancing the dining experience.
